hey, I was just looking around the AGD store and saw the pump kit, it says it needs the "old school" body, I'm curious to what this is, also I was wondering if anyone has tryed to make their own pump rod, becuase I'm getting a job this summer and should have the money for my mag by august, I also want a pump gun and thought I would kill two birds with one stone.

askman
05-13-2003, 06:59 PM
there are several people who sells pump rod for 5 bucks. as far as body is concerned, you need older body with enlarged sear slot to accomodate the pump rod.

cougar20th
05-13-2003, 08:10 PM
the body you want has this sear hole. you can make a rod will work ok. it doesnt have to be perfect but that helps. as stated there are people that make them. try and find out who. if you do please let me know. i need some rods.

http://www.pentestone.com/paintball/PumpMag/PumpMag%20022.jpg

you also need a rail that has the pump slot like in this picture.
